It was a lot of fun as usual, but had some strange conditions here.
It seems that my stacked loops were hearing better than the beam at times.
So, I used two rigs. My JST245 had the loops and my Mark V with the
FTV1000 xverter had the 6 element beam. When one would be hearing
signals the other rig would be hearing nothing. The loops worked
XE3N, XE1KK, and XE2WWW power was 150 Watts pep.
The beam worked best at 350 mile range.
